ELEC 5875
ADVANCED COMPUTER ARCHITECTURE
Wentworth Institute of Technology · UGRD · Fall 2026
Catalog description
We will discuss various concepts behind the designs of modern microprocessors. In particular, the topics that will be covered in the course are: performance simulators and evaluation, static and dynamic scheduling, parallelism, speculative execution, memory hierarchy and organization, multi-processing. Additional advanced topics will include domain-specific architectures, abstract-level microprocessor security, and other cutting-edge topics. Students will also do a paper study in a research topic. The expected background of students is knowledge of instruction set architecture and in-order pipelines. This course is cross-listed with ELEC4725 . (3 credits)
